California's Reparations Task Force called on the state legislature to cancel child support debt for black residents.
In its nearly 1,100-page report released last week, the group suggested eliminating interest on past-due child support and back debt on the payments.The report claims these laws are"discriminatory" and have"torn African American families apart."
The plan would eliminate the debt and only require black child support payers to provide the principal. "A disproportionate number of African American parents are saddled with crushing debt that hinders their ability to attend school or job training, maintain housing, and find employment if their professional licenses and/or driver’s licenses have been suspended because of the failure to pay child support debt," it claims.
